Can the social security payment base be adjusted at any time?

You can't. The adjustment of the social security payment base will not be synchronized with the wages of employees, nor can it be adjusted at any time. Under normal circumstances, the employee's social security contribution base is adjusted once a year, and the regulations in different regions are different. Generally, it is in April or July of each year, that is to say, after the employee's salary rises, it will not be raised until around July of the following year, depending on the local regulations. The social security payment base is mainly determined according to the average monthly salary of employees in the previous year. The unit can only apply for adjustment after reporting the social security base to the social security department. If it is found that the social security payment base is wrong, it will be adjusted after being reported by the employer.
